Events have begun in southern Italy to mark next year's 300th anniversary of the rediscovery of the ancient Roman city of Herculaneum. | Events have begun in southern Italy to mark next year's 300th anniversary of the rediscovery of the ancient Roman city of Herculaneum. |
The city was buried in mud when Mount Vesuvius erupted in 79AD - and was only rediscovered by chance in 1709, when a farmer started digging a well. | The city was buried in mud when Mount Vesuvius erupted in 79AD - and was only rediscovered by chance in 1709, when a farmer started digging a well. |
More than 150 bronze and marble archaeological exhibits have gone on show in Naples. | More than 150 bronze and marble archaeological exhibits have gone on show in Naples. |
Take a tour of the exhibition with the director of the excavations, Maria Paola Guidobaldi. | Take a tour of the exhibition with the director of the excavations, Maria Paola Guidobaldi. |
